Government Refutes Rahul Gandhi's Claim on PM Modi's OBC Status
The government issued a fact-check in response to Rahul Gandhi's allegations that Prime Minister Narendra Modi was not born into an OBC family.
- Rahul Gandhi accused Prime Minister Narendra Modi of misleading people by identifying himself as an OBC member.
- The government countered with evidence that Modi's caste was included in the OBC list before he held any executive office.
- The controversy arises amid discussions on a national caste census and the political outreach to backward classes.
- BJP leaders and government notifications assert Modi's OBC status was recognized before his tenure as Gujarat's Chief Minister.
- The debate over Modi's caste status highlights the ongoing political discourse on caste and reservations in India.
